22 ;;; Commentary:
24 ;; At the moment, eshell is stream-based in its interactive input and
25 ;; output. This means that full-screen commands, such as "vi" or
26 ;; "lynx", will not display correctly. These are therefore thought of
27 ;; as "visual" programs. In order to run these programs under Emacs,
28 ;; Eshell uses the term.el package, and invokes them in a separate
29 ;; buffer, giving the illusion that Eshell itself is allowing these
30 ;; visual processes to execute.

51 ;;; User Variables:
53 (defcustom eshell-term-load-hook nil
54 "A list of functions to call when loading `eshell-term'."
55 :version "24.1" ; removed eshell-term-initialize
56 :type 'hook
57 :group 'eshell-term)
59 (defcustom eshell-visual-commands
60 '("vi" ; what is going on??
61 "screen" "top" ; ok, a valid program...
62 "less" "more" ; M-x view-file
63 "lynx" "ncftp" ; w3.el, ange-ftp
64 "pine" "tin" "trn" "elm") ; GNUS!!
65 "A list of commands that present their output in a visual fashion.
67 Commands listed here are run in a term buffer.
69 See also `eshell-visual-subcommands' and `eshell-visual-options'."
70 :type '(repeat string)
71 :group 'eshell-term)
73 (defcustom eshell-visual-subcommands
74 nil
75 "An alist of subcommands that present their output in a visual fashion.
77 An alist of the form
79 ((COMMAND1 SUBCOMMAND1 SUBCOMMAND2...)
80 (COMMAND2 SUBCOMMAND1 ...))
82 of commands with subcommands that present their output in a
83 visual fashion. A likely entry is
85 (\"git\" \"log\" \"diff\" \"show\")
87 because git shows logs and diffs using a pager by default.
89 See also `eshell-visual-commands' and `eshell-visual-options'."
90 :type '(repeat (cons (string :tag "Command")
91 (repeat (string :tag "Subcommand"))))
92 :version "24.4"
93 :group 'eshell-term)
95 (defcustom eshell-visual-options
96 nil
97 "An alist of the form
99 ((COMMAND1 OPTION1 OPTION2...)
100 (COMMAND2 OPTION1 ...))
102 of commands with options that present their output in a visual
103 fashion. For example, a sensible entry would be
105 (\"git\" \"--help\")
107 because \"git <command> --help\" shows the command's
108 documentation with a pager.
110 See also `eshell-visual-commands' and `eshell-visual-subcommands'."
111 :type '(repeat (cons (string :tag "Command")
112 (repeat (string :tag "Option"))))
113 :version "24.4"
114 :group 'eshell-term)
116 ;; If you change this from term-term-name, you need to ensure that the
117 ;; value you choose exists in the system's terminfo database. (Bug#12485)
118 (defcustom eshell-term-name term-term-name
119 "Name to use for the TERM variable when running visual commands.
120 See `term-term-name' in term.el for more information on how this is
121 used."
122 :version "24.3" ; eterm -> term-term-name = eterm-color
123 :type 'string
124 :group 'eshell-term)
126 (defcustom eshell-escape-control-x t
127 "If non-nil, allow <C-x> to be handled by Emacs key in visual buffers.
128 See the variables `eshell-visual-commands',
129 `eshell-visual-subcommands', and `eshell-visual-options'. If
130 this variable is set to nil, <C-x> will send that control
131 character to the invoked process."
132 :type 'boolean
133 :group 'eshell-term)

139 ;;; Functions:
141 (defun eshell-term-initialize ()
142 "Initialize the `term' interface code."
143 (make-local-variable 'eshell-interpreter-alist)
144 (setq eshell-interpreter-alist
145 (cons (cons #'eshell-visual-command-p
146 'eshell-exec-visual)
147 eshell-interpreter-alist)))
149 (defun eshell-visual-command-p (command args)
150 "Returns non-nil when given a visual command.
151 If either COMMAND or a subcommand in ARGS (e.g. git log) is a
152 visual command, returns non-nil."
153 (let ((command (file-name-nondirectory command)))
154 (and (eshell-interactive-output-p)
155 (or (member command eshell-visual-commands)
156 (member (car args)
157 (cdr (assoc command eshell-visual-subcommands)))
158 (cl-intersection args
159 (cdr (assoc command eshell-visual-options))
160 :test 'string=)))))
162 (defun eshell-exec-visual (&rest args)
163 "Run the specified PROGRAM in a terminal emulation buffer.
164 ARGS are passed to the program. At the moment, no piping of input is
165 allowed."
166 (let* (eshell-interpreter-alist
167 (interp (eshell-find-interpreter (car args) (cdr args)))
168 (program (car interp))
169 (args (eshell-flatten-list
170 (eshell-stringify-list (append (cdr interp)
171 (cdr args)))))
172 (term-buf
173 (generate-new-buffer
174 (concat "*" (file-name-nondirectory program) "*")))
175 (eshell-buf (current-buffer)))
176 (save-current-buffer
177 (switch-to-buffer term-buf)
178 (term-mode)
179 (set (make-local-variable 'term-term-name) eshell-term-name)
180 (make-local-variable 'eshell-parent-buffer)
181 (setq eshell-parent-buffer eshell-buf)
182 (term-exec term-buf program program nil args)
183 (let ((proc (get-buffer-process term-buf)))
184 (if (and proc (eq 'run (process-status proc)))
185 (set-process-sentinel proc 'eshell-term-sentinel)
186 (error "Failed to invoke visual command")))
187 (term-char-mode)
188 (if eshell-escape-control-x
189 (term-set-escape-char ?\C-x))))
190 nil)
192 ;; Process sentinels receive two arguments.
193 (defun eshell-term-sentinel (proc _string)
194 "Destroy the buffer visiting PROC."
195 (let ((proc-buf (process-buffer proc)))
196 (when (and proc-buf (buffer-live-p proc-buf)
197 (not (eq 'run (process-status proc)))
198 (= (process-exit-status proc) 0))
199 (if (eq (current-buffer) proc-buf)
200 (let ((buf (and (boundp 'eshell-parent-buffer)
201 eshell-parent-buffer
202 (buffer-live-p eshell-parent-buffer)
203 eshell-parent-buffer)))
204 (if buf
205 (switch-to-buffer buf))))
206 (kill-buffer proc-buf))))
